Visa Type and Duration
One of the primary determinants of the Vietnam visa price South Africa is the type of visa you require.
A tourist visa, business visa, or transit visa each carries different price points. Additionally, the length of stay—single-entry or multiple-entry—also affects costs. Generally, longer durations and multiple entries tend to be more expensive because they require additional processing and documentation.
For example, a 30-day single-entry tourist visa might cost less than a 90-day multiple-entry business visa. It’s essential to choose the visa type that best fits your travel plans to avoid unnecessary expenses.

Urgency and Processing Speed
If you need your Vietnam visa quickly, expect to pay a premium. Rush services are available, but they significantly increase the Vietnam visa price South Africa.
Standard processing might take 3-5 business days, while urgent services can deliver your visa within 24-48 hours. For travelers with tight schedules or last-minute bookings, paying extra becomes necessary.
Understanding this relationship helps travelers plan accordingly, factoring in deadlines against an increased cost. Advanced planning reduces expenses and stress, making the entire process smoother.

Example Cost Analyses for Different Visa Types and Methods
To illustrate, here is a comparison of typical costs you might encounter:
- E-visa (single-entry, 30 days): Approximately $25 – $50 USD, depending on the service provider.
- Vietnam embassy application (single-entry, 30-day): Around $50 – $80 USD, including embassy fees and courier services.
- Visa agency services: Vary from $80 – $150 USD, especially if requesting expedited processing or multiple entries.
By analyzing these options, travelers can decide based on budget, urgency, and convenience. For instance, while embassy applications might be cheaper, they often involve longer processing times.
